Pinkster

Webster's Dictionary 1913

Pink″ster (?), n. [D. pinkster, pinksteren, fr. Gr. �. See Pentecost.] Whitsuntide. [Written also pingster and pinxter.]

Pinkster flower(Bot.), the rosy flower of the Azalea nudiflora; also, the shrub itself; — called also Pinxter blomachee by the New York descendants of the Dutch settlers.
